Abstract

The utility model discloses an air guiding device and computing equipment. The air guiding device comprises an air blocking structural part, a first clamping part and a second clamping part. The first clamping piece is arranged on the installation face of the wind shielding structural piece, and the installation face faces the circuit board. And the first clamping piece is used for being matched with a slot on the circuit board. The second clamping piece is movably arranged on the side face of the wind shielding structural piece. The second clamping piece has an initial position and a target position, the end part, facing the circuit board, of the second clamping piece is separated from the circuit board at the initial position, and the end part is matched with the clamping hole of the circuit board at the target position. According to the technical scheme, extra occupation of the case space can be saved.

TECHNICAL FIELD

[0001] The present application relates to the technical field of computing devices, and in particular, to an air guide device and a computing device. BACKGROUND

[0002] Currently, multiple air blocking structures can be arranged in a server, a switch or other computing device to construct an air flow pattern meeting the heat dissipation requirement inside the computing device. However, the mounting structure of the air blocking structure needs to occupy the case space of the computing device. CONTENT OF THE UTILITY MODEL

[0003] The present application provides an air guide device and a computing device, which saves the extra occupation of the case space.

[0004] In a first aspect, the present application provides an air guide device. The air guide device comprises an air blocking structure, a first clamping member and a second clamping member. The first clamping member is arranged on the mounting surface of the air blocking structure, the mounting surface faces the circuit board, and the first clamping member is used to cooperate with the slot on the circuit board. The second clamping member is movably arranged on the side surface of the air blocking structure. The second clamping member has an initial position and a target position. In the initial position, the end of the second clamping member facing the circuit board is separated from the clamping hole of the circuit board, and in the target position, the end is inserted into the clamping hole.

[0005] In the technical solution of the present application, the first clamping member is arranged on the mounting surface of the air blocking structure, and the second clamping member is movably arranged on the side surface of the air blocking structure. When the region of the circuit board where the air guide device needs to be arranged has a slot, the first clamping member can be used to cooperate with the slot on the circuit board of the computing device, so that the air guide device is arranged on the circuit board. When the region of the circuit board of the computing device where the air guide device needs to be arranged does not have a slot, the end of the second clamping member in the target position can be used to cooperate with the clamping hole, so that the air guide device is arranged on the circuit board. Moreover, since the second clamping member has an initial position and a target position, in the initial position, the end of the second clamping member facing the circuit board can be separated from the clamping hole, and in the target position, the end of the second clamping member facing the circuit board can be inserted into the clamping hole. Therefore, the movable feature of the second clamping member can be used to adjust the position of the end of the second clamping member, so as to ensure that the first clamping member cooperates with the slot normally without the influence of the second clamping member, and the second clamping member cooperates with the clamping hole normally without the influence of the first clamping member.

[0006] It can be seen that the air guide device can be matched with the slot and the clamping hole on the circuit board by the first clamping piece and the second clamping piece, and can adapt to the wind blocking requirements of the two areas with the slot and without the slot on the circuit board. Since the first clamping piece and the second clamping piece are part of the air guide device, the air guide device can be installed on the circuit board without the help of additional mounting pieces, and therefore, the installation of the air guide device can reduce the overall space occupation of the computing device.

[0038] In one alternative approach, such as Figure 1As shown, the computing device 100 also includes a fan system 104, a central processing unit (CPU) 105, a memory module 106, and electronic components 107, all housed within a chassis 101. The fan system 104, memory module 106, electronic components 107, and CPU 105 are all electrically connected to a circuit board 102. For example, the circuit board 102 can be a server motherboard, and the electronic components 107 can include power supply chips, power transistors, power inductors, etc.

[0039] like Figure 1 As shown, the fan system 104, circuit board 102, and electronic components 107 are distributed along the front to rear direction of the chassis 101, with the fan system 104 spaced apart from the circuit board 102, and the circuit board 102 spaced apart from the electronic components 107. The fan system 104 is distributed along the positive x-axis and may include multiple fan units. The multiple fan units can drive air to flow along the positive x-axis in the figure, realizing ventilation and heat dissipation for the circuit board 102, central processing unit 105, memory module 106, and electronic components 107.

[0040] In one example, such as Figure 1 As shown, the circuit board 102 can have multiple slots. In this embodiment, "multiple" refers to two or more. These slots are distributed along the y-axis, forming multiple groups. A central processing unit 105 can be placed between adjacent groups of slots. For example, each group of slots may include a first slot K1 and a second slot K2, distributed along the direction closest to the central processing unit 105. A memory module 106 is inserted into the second slot K2, allowing the memory module 106 to be electrically connected to the circuit board 102 via the first slot K1.

[0041] For example, such as Figure 1 As shown, the first slot K1 is a Peripheral Component Interconnect Express (PCIe) slot, and the second slot K2 can be a Dual-Inline-Memory Module (DIMM). The first slot K1 can be used to connect expansion cards such as graphics cards, sound cards, network cards, solid-state drives, USB 3.0 / 3.1 interface expansion cards, or Redundant Array of Independent Disks (RAID) cards.

[0042] like Figure 1As shown in the figure, when the first slot K1 is not plugged with an expansion card, the first air guide device 104A can be plugged into the first slot K1. For example, when the first air guide device 104A has a first clamping member and a second clamping member, the first air guide device 104A can be inserted into the first slot K1 through the first clamping member, so that the first air guide device 104A is plugged into the first slot K1.

[0043] As shown in the figure, Figure 1 As shown in the figure, when the circuit board 102 is located in the area of the second slot K2 away from the first slot K1, a clamping hole can be opened in the area of the second slot K2 away from the first slot K1, so that the second air guide device 103B can be clamped in the clamping hole. For example, when the second air guide device 103B has a first clamping member and a second clamping member, the second air guide device 104B can be inserted into the clamping hole through the second clamping member, so that the second air guide device 104B is plugged into the clamping hole.

[0044] As shown in the figure, Figure 2 As shown in the figure, under the action of the fan system 104, air can flow through the gap between the first air guide device 104A and the memory stick 106, the gap between the memory stick 106 and the second air guide device 104B, and the gap between the second air guide device 104B and the central processing unit 105, and is delivered to the area where the electronic device 107 is located, so as to ventilate and cool the electronic device 107. It can be seen that in the embodiment of the application, the first air guide device 104A can guide air in the place where there is a slot but no card is inserted, and the second air guide device 104B can guide air in the place where there is no slot, so that the air introduced into the case 101 by the fan system 104 is guided by the first air guide device 104A and the second air guide device 104B to cool the electronic device 107 well, solving the problem of high heat of the electronic device 107.

[0071] In an example, as shown in the figure, Figure 5 and Figure 5 The guide protrusion 203C can have a structure with a wide top and a narrow root. At this time, the maximum width of the guide protrusion 203C can be the top width of the guide protrusion 203C, and the minimum width of the guide protrusion 203C is the root width of the guide protrusion 203C. When the guide protrusion 203C and the limiting track are matched, the width direction of the root width and the top width of the guide protrusion 203C can be the track width direction of the limiting track.

[0072] In order to facilitate the disassembly of the guide protrusion 203C, as shown in the figure, Figure 2 The limiting track can include a first track segment 2012A and a second track segment 2012B distributed along the installation direction of the air guide device 200, and the first track segment 2012A and the second track segment 2012B are communicated.

[0073] As shown in the figure, Figure 5 and Figures 2 to 5 The width of the first track segment 2012A is greater than the width of the second track segment 2012B, the width of the first track segment 2012A is greater than or equal to the maximum width of the guide protrusion 203C, the width of the second track segment 2012B is equal to the minimum width of the guide protrusion 203C, and the height of the guide protrusion 203C is greater than the depth of the first track segment 2012A and the second track segment 2012B.

[0074] For example, when the first track segment and the second track segment are both through the wind blocking structure, the top of the guide protrusion 203C can enter the first track segment 2012A from one side of the first track segment 2012A along the depth direction of the first track segment 2012A and extend out from the other side of the first track segment 2012A, while the root of the guide protrusion 203C is located in the first track segment 2012A. At this time, after the guide protrusion 203C is pushed along the mounting direction of the air guide device 200 from the first track segment 2012A to the second track segment 2012B, since the root width (the minimum width of the guide protrusion 203C) of the guide protrusion 203C is equal to the width of the second track segment 2012B, while the top of the guide protrusion 203C is located outside the second track segment 2012B, and the width of the second track segment 2012B is smaller than the top width of the guide protrusion 203C, the guide protrusion 203C will not be separated from the second track segment 2012B along the depth direction of the second track segment 2012B, thereby ensuring that the second clamping piece 203 can be reliably mounted to the side surface of the wind blocking structure 201.

[0075] When it is necessary to remove the second clamping piece from the side surface, on the one hand, the second clamping piece 203 can be separated from the side surface by the unlocking portion 203B, and on the other hand, the second clamping piece 203 can be pushed back to the first track segment 2012A from the second track segment 2012B, and then the guide protrusion 203C can be pulled out from the first track segment 2012A along the depth direction of the first track segment 2012A, so that the guide protrusion 203C is separated from the guide track.
